What Is the Korea AI Deepfake and AI Rights Damages Calculator?

This calculator estimates Korean civil damages, litigation cost, and criminal-risk context for AI deepfake, voice clone, portrait-right, AI fraud, personal-information, copyright, and defamation-style AI misuse cases.

It evaluates the AI content type, actor, intent, technical quality, spread scale, media channel, repetition, exposure period, commercial use, identifiability, mental harm, social harm, economic damage, consent, apology, and prior record.

Important Note

AI image or voice content can trigger several routes at once: civil damages, criminal complaint, personal information claim, copyright or portrait-right claim, takedown request, and platform preservation request. Do not rely on a single damages number when material is still spreading.

Civil, Criminal, and Takedown Tracks

  • Deepfake sexual material is treated more severely than ordinary parody or low-identifiability content because the model considers privacy, sexual autonomy, and secondary spread.
  • Commercial use, paid distribution, or use in fraud can move the case beyond image-right harm into business-loss and criminal-risk analysis.
  • The calculator adds separately entered economic loss to the civil-damages range instead of hiding it in a percentage formula.

Evidence Checklist

Preserve the original URL, platform account, upload time, view count, comments, repost history, file hash, watermarks, direct messages, payment traces, and any prompt or generator record before takedown removes public evidence.

If the victim is identifiable to school, workplace, family, customers, or the general public, document how the identification happened. That proof often matters more than whether the image was labeled as AI-generated.

FAQ

Does an AI label make the content safe?

No. A label can affect deception analysis, but Korean civil and criminal issues can remain if the victim is identifiable or if sexual, defamatory, fraudulent, commercial, or personal-information harm exists.

Why does the calculator ask about economic damage separately?

Lost work, therapy, relocation, business loss, and evidence-preservation cost are not the same as consolation money. The Korean model adds them as separate economic damage.
